The KEEN Women's Circadia Mid Waterproof Hiking Boot is an exceptional choice for those who need a reliable companion for their outdoor adventures. Often referred to as a 'daily driver,' this boot mixes comfort, durability, and performance seamlessly. With its lightweight KEEN LuftCore cushioning, you can expect all-day comfort, whether you're hitting the trails or navigating city streets.

Made from supple yet durable, waterproof leather, these hiking boots ensure that your feet remain dry in various weather conditions. The combination of a high-grip tread and KEEN's traditional wider footwear form means that you can tackle different terrains with confidence.

Features

  • WATERPROOF: Features salt-resistant leather and a KEEN.DRY waterproof, breathable membrane that keeps your feet dry on wet terrains. The mesh liner integrates with the waterproof membrane for added protection.
  • FIT MATTERS: Designed with KEEN's iconic Original Fit, providing generous space for toes to spread out along with a contoured heel lock for a secure fit.
  • TRACTION: Grippy rubber soles offer excellent traction on varied trail terrain, ensuring stability and grip when you need it most.
  • COMFORT: The KEEN LuftCore technology features a light, air-injected core embedded into high-density foam, delivering long-lasting comfort. A notch at the back of the collar enhances Achilles comfort.
  • CLOSURE: Speed hooks facilitate easy lace adjustments, making it simple to put on and take off the boots.

From having read numerous reviews of different styles of Keen hiking boots, it is apparent that quality control has gone downhill.I have had a pair of Keen hiking boots for 8 years, and they have been all over the world with me. I still wear them, as they are comfortable, in great shape, and still waterproof beyond any Goretex shoe I have ever purchased. At that time they were made in the US, but not anymore. So I was hoping to find a new pair, for when my old pair finally die.I am still in the process of of trying different Keen styles, having now tried 5 different ones. The sizing, fit, and comfort vary significantly, even 2 pairs that were identical in style and size. Poor consistency.The Circadia boot is comfortable, although it could have a cushier footbed, with more arch support, and it is attractive. If it wasn't for the negative reviews, I would say they look well made, similar to my old pair, but I am very concerned about so many soles peeling off Keen's boots, and that many boots were not waterproof. But since I have only tried them on briefly, and indoors, I cannot comment on that yet. What is a concern, and really my only one so far, is that the tongue is not wide enough to tuck snuggly under the sides of the boot, and I have fairly skinny ankles. Maybe this will not be an issue, but unlike all the other syles, where the tongues were wide enough, it is what is preventing me from making the final decision to keep or return these boots.One more consideration: according to some of the reviews, apparently Keen stands behind their products and will issue a refund for defective items. That knowledge is helpful, as it may take a year for the boot to fall apart, hopefully it won't, and then returns to Amazon are no longer possible, so Keen's policy might be the saving grace in taking a chance in buying their comfy boots.
